数据架构 - 简介
在当今的数字世界中,数据对于各种规模的组织都很重要。有效地管理和使用这些数据对于实现目标、支持创新和保持竞争力至关重要。本章将介绍数据架构,重点介绍数据的组织和管理方式。我们还将介绍数据架构的重要性、其主要部分以及它带来的好处和挑战。
什么是数据架构?
数据架构是组织中管理数据的指南。它解释了如何在组织内收集、存储、处理、使用和移动数据。它提供了一个清晰的结构,涵盖:
- 数据如何组织?
- 数据如何在不同的系统中流动?
- 如何保护和管理数据?
- 如何向用户和应用程序提供数据?
精心设计的数据架构对于组织有效管理数据并充分利用数据非常重要。
数据架构的关键组件
数据架构的关键组件包括:
- 数据来源:数据来自哪里。它可以是内部来源(例如 CRM 系统、ERP 系统)或外部来源(例如社交媒体、公共数据集)。
- 数据存储:数据的保存位置(例如,数据库,就像数字文件柜;数据仓库,是大量数据的大型存储空间;云存储,将数据保存在互联网上)。
- 数据处理:如何清理和准备原始数据以供使用。它涉及删除错误或重复项、一致地格式化数据以及组合来自不同来源的数据。
- 数据集成:如何组合不同的数据源以创建完整的信息视图。
- 数据访问:用户和应用程序如何获取和使用数据。它涉及提供数据检索方法并确保用户可以访问必要的数据。
- 数据治理:管理数据质量、安全性和隐私的规则。
我们为什么需要数据架构?
想象一下一个没有任何组织书籍系统的图书馆。那会很乱吧。同样,如果没有数据架构,任何组织的信息都会变得混乱且难以使用。良好的数据架构有助于组织。
- 快速找到正确的信息。
- 确保数据安全无虞。
- 确保数据准确且最新。
- 使用数据做出更好的决策。
- 避免重复或不必要的数据,从而节省资金。
数据架构的好处
精心设计的数据架构具有许多优势:
- 管理更多数据:随着数据量的增长,企业需要强大的系统来有效地处理数据。
- 更快的决策:良好的数据架构使公司能够做出快速而明智的选择。
- 提高数据质量:一致的数据可减少错误并建立对所用信息的信任。
- 提高效率:当流程井然有序时,团队可以减少在日常任务上花费的时间,而专注于最重要的事情。
- 提高安全性:良好的系统有助于保护敏感信息免受威胁。
- 节省成本:降低长期数据管理成本并消除不必要的系统和流程。
- 减少冗余:良好的数据管理可最大限度地减少重复并确保使用准确的信息。
- 数据生命周期管理:它管理从创建到删除的数据,提供轻松访问,同时控制存储成本。
数据架构中的挑战
虽然它提供了许多好处,但创建和维护有效的数据架构仍然具有挑战性。
- 管理大量数据:处理大量信息可能很困难。
- 保持数据准确性:确保所有数据正确且最新非常重要。
- 适应新技术:必须掌握新工具和技术。
- 跟上新技术:掌握最新的工具和技术非常重要。
- 打破数据孤岛:确保公司不同部门可以轻松共享数据非常重要。重要。
数据架构的最佳实践
为了克服这些挑战并充分利用这些优势,您应该遵循这些最佳实践。
- 从业务目标开始:设计您的数据架构以支持您公司想要实现的目标。
- 关注数据质量:确保您的数据准确、完整且一致。
- 规划未来:设计您的架构,使其能够随着您的业务发展而增长和变化。
- 优先考虑安全性:在设计架构时始终牢记数据保护。
- 保持简单:不要让事情变得比需要的更复杂。
- 记录一切:清晰记录您的数据架构的工作原理。
未来数据架构的
随着技术的进步,数据架构也在发生变化。以下是一些重要的趋势。
- 人工智能:使用智能系统自动分析和管理数据。
- 云计算:在互联网上而不是在本地计算机上存储和处理数据。
- 实时处理:在数据创建后立即进行分析,以便更快地获得见解。
- 数据隐私:寻找更好的方法来保护个人信息。